* The Opportunity:
CACI has an outstanding opportunity for a skilled Full Stack Developer with expertise in Angular for web-based applications for the HighVIEW framework. You will have a strong background in both front-end and back-end development, with a focus on creating robust, scalable, and maintainable software solutions.
HighVIEW is CACI’s commercial off-the-shelf (COTS) product designed for Enterprise Content Management. HighVIEW is provided as a software development framework for use by application developers and integrators in constructing specialized content management systems as well as other forms of information management systems based on a rich set of foundational product capabilities that have been leveraged successfully within a diverse set of federal government organizations.
